Ian Inman: From Long-Range Shooter to Defensive Force for CU Buffs (2025)

Ian Inman, a freshman wing player, is poised to make an impact for the Colorado men's basketball team. With the season's midpoint already passed, the team is gearing up for a crucial early test against Grace College, a former home of CU's sixth-year senior center, Elijah Malone. As the team prepares for its 16th season under coach Tad Boyle, Inman and his six fellow freshmen are navigating the typical challenges of the Division I game, balancing athletics with academics, and managing the expectations of playing in a power conference. However, Inman's primary focus is on defense, a key aspect of Boyle's coaching philosophy. Inman acknowledges the importance of off-ball defense, being in the right position, and jumping to the ball, all of which are essential for winning games in college basketball. While Inman is still developing defensively, his long-range shooting ability could provide an immediate boost to the team, which struggled from the 3-point line last year, ranking 15th in the Big 12 with a .321 mark. The graduation of Julian Hammond III and RJ Smith's transfer to DePaul have left a significant void along the perimeter, making Inman's shooting touch a crucial factor in his initial role in the rotation. Coach Boyle praises Inman's knock-down shooting ability, noting that he was a known shooter when recruited from Texas. Despite his growing pains, Inman's mental toughness and ability to shoot the ball at a high level make him a valuable asset for the team, and his teammates are learning to trust him defensively.
